Dorchester County, S. C. – Saturday night vehicle pursuit ended up with overturned vehicle and injured suspect taken in hospital in Dorchester County.
According to Dorchester County Sheriff’s Office, they received BOLO from the West Columbia Police Department for stolen vehicle in carjacking last seen heading to Dorchester County.
The vehicle was spotted around 4:30 near Harleyville by a patrol car and the pursuit started. The pursuit lasted almost an hour after unsuccessful felony traffic stop.
At one point the speeding cameras recorded 125 miles per hour on the interstate. The pursuit ended when the vehicle exited Exit 119 on I-95 driving too fast for the road conditions and overturned.
The suspect was injured and transferred to hospital for treatment.
There is open investigation about the incident.
